Step 1
Soak 1 cup of tapioca pearl in regular water for 1 hour. Make sure the pearl submerge under water, then discard the water
Step 2
Over medium flame cook the coconut milk and the cardamom pods in a pot.
Step 3
Once the milk comes to a boil add the tapioca pearls, stir and keep it over medium flame for a few minutes until the tapioca is soft. Add salt, sugar, whole corn kernels, raisins and condensed milk. Mix until they are well combined.
Step 4
When they are well combined and if it thickened up you can add 1/2 cup water but I like it thick (it supposed to be thick)
Step 5
Let it come to a boil just one more time and turn the flame off!
Step 6
Your tasty tapioca pudding is ready to be served!
